Output 628817bdb3b4c7118b40f5fb9e6f9cf9b53b082aa5e39cbb8c9a0c3ae67f27f1:1

value
1800280
script pubkey
OP_HASH160 OP_PUSHBYTES_20 365f78ee1fefa6c11857d73fee17a92a5af424cc OP_EQUAL
address
36eWnSUjZVf6ChnwHhk4VQSvyWBouTRtN1
transaction
628817bdb3b4c7118b40f5fb9e6f9cf9b53b082aa5e39cbb8c9a0c3ae67f27f1
confirmations
214486
spent
true